Strategic Placement and Visual Hierarchy

Understanding where to place an asset is just as important as the asset itself. Golf T-shirt Design Graphic ALT performs best when given space to breathe. It is a hero graphic, meaning it should dominate the layout rather than compete with excessive text or busy backgrounds. In my review, I found it most effective in large layout areas, such as the center chest of a t-shirt or the full face of a tote bag. When used as a supporting element in a crowded collage, the details risk getting lost, diminishing the overall impact.

For marketers and content creators, this means the graphic should be the focal point of your marketing visuals. If you are creating Pinterest pins or Instagram posts, let the illustration take center stage with minimal overlay text. This approach respects the visual hierarchy, guiding the viewer’s eye immediately to the subject. Conversely, using this asset in small sizes, such as a favicon or a tiny footer icon, would be a mistake. The intricacies of the design require a certain scale to be appreciated. Therefore, it is less suitable for minimalist branding projects that rely on ultra-clean, abstract symbols.

Readability and Brand Consistency

A common pitfall in amateur design is pairing complex illustrations with incompatible typography. When integrating Golf T-shirt Design Graphic ALT into a broader brand identity, I recommend pairing it with bold, sans-serif fonts or classic serif typefaces that evoke tradition. Avoid overly ornate script fonts that might clash with the sporty nature of the graphic. The goal is to enhance readability and ensure the message is clear. In my mockups, I found that keeping the text simple allowed the illustration to do the heavy lifting in terms of emotional appeal.

Brand consistency is maintained when the color palette of the graphic is echoed in other design elements. If the asset features specific greens or earth tones, those should be pulled into your website headers, email newsletters, and business cards. This creates a cohesive experience for the customer, building visual trust and recognition. For small business owners, this level of cohesion is what separates a hobbyist venture from a professional brand.
